Game Variants

The game keeps scores (Quoridor does not). However, it proved difficult to implement, because you only introduce scores if you can compare scores between players. So, scores need to be comparable. The different variations we offer in game play have profound implications on scoring results such that scores in different variations are not comparable. So, things like highscores would then be meaningless.

This is why there is the concept of a Game Variant. Each unique combination of the following game settings is a game variant:

  1. Board Size
  2. Number of Players
  3. Masked Walls
  4. Invisable Walls

Scoring is comparable within each game variant. You will see this throughout the game. Highscores are given per variant. Leaderboards are per variant.
